We booked our daughter’s birthday party, but didn’t read any reviews until after we had booked, so naturally I was apprehensive after seeing the reviews. However, the party was great! Our host, Nika, was great. She gave us a timeline and recommendation on what to expect from her & the day. She got the kids all sorted, made sure we had everything, set up the food, helped the kids with activities rock climbing consistently checked in to make sure we had everything. It was great having a party where there was a different range of food options, we opted for sushi, but you can also get burger fuel which as a parent who has booked many places for parties was a great alternative from the usual ‘nuggets and chip options’, you can add on cakes, extra food which depending on your kids age i would recommend. The food was really good, with a good range to pick from. The kids spent the majority of time at the rock climbing wall area which again is great having more than just trampoline options. The party went smoothly and would definitely recommend parties at bounce!nnOne thing which would be a cool option to add on, would be to the option to add on an extra hour or half hour of play, after the food is all done as many of the kids were keen to get back out there for another half an hour.

Bounce Avondale is an absolute triumph for families looking to let their children unleash boundless energy in a safe and engaging environment. This well-maintained facility provides a fantastic array of trampolines and fun elements, from interconnected jump zones to dodgeball courts and even a dedicated miniBOUNCE area for younger children, ensuring there's something to stimulate every age group. It's an ideal spot for kids to get some excellent physical exercise, developing coordination and balance while simply having a blast. Crucially, the pricing is quite reasonable for the quality and variety of entertainment on offer, making it a highly recommended destination for parents seeking an active and enjoyable outing in Auckland.
